Fall lawn care services typically involve preparing a lawn for the colder months ahead. This can include tasks such as aerating the soil to improve air and nutrient flow, overseeding to fill in bare or thin patches, and applying fertilization to promote root development. Additionally, property owners may opt for leaf removal and debris cleanup to keep the lawn healthy and prevent mold or disease from developing over the winter. These services aim to ensure that the grass remains strong and resilient through the winter months and is ready to thrive when spring arrives.
One of the primary benefits of fall lawn care is addressing common issues that can weaken a lawn if left unattended. Fallen leaves and debris can suffocate grass and create conditions conducive to fungal growth. Overgrown or dead grass can harbor pests and disease, which may persist into the next growing season. Aeration helps alleviate soil compaction, allowing roots to breathe and absorb nutrients more effectively. Fertilization provides essential nutrients that support root growth and overall lawn health, reducing the risk of winter damage and promoting a lush, green appearance in the following season.

Lawn Mowing - The typical cost for fall lawn mowing ranges from $30 to $70 per visit, depending on the lawn size and complexity. Larger or more intricate properties may incur higher fees. Local pros can provide tailored quotes based on specific yard requirements.
Leaf Removal - Leaf cleanup services generally cost between $100 and $300 for an average-sized yard. Prices vary based on the volume of leaves and the extent of the area to be cleared. Contractors often offer estimates after assessing the property.
Aeration and Overseeding - Fall aeration services usually fall within a $150 to $400 range, with overseeding adding an additional $100 to $300. These services help improve lawn health and are priced based on lawn size and condition. Local providers can give detailed cost estimates.
Fertilization - Fall fertilization treatments typically cost between $50 and $150 per application. The price depends on the type of fertilizer used and the size of the lawn. Service providers can customize treatments to meet specific lawn need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
